The Elko, Nevada development project will consist of approximately 100 building sites with manufactured homes from 2 to 3 bedrooms and with 2 car attached garages. Phase 1 is under development with 22 home sites being released in late 2006.

Elko, Nevada
Elko,
Nevada has been termed "a small town in splendid isolation." Not
long ago, it was named "Best Small Town in America." If you want
to experience the real west, with working cowboys, huge sky, and grand
mountains, or to look for gold, or try your luck at a casino, or even relocate
to a place with no state income tax and unbelievable views, you'll find
the region full of pleasant surprises.
Elko County has more music and other entertainment per capita than maybe
anywhere else in the world. It's still the Wild West, after all, and it's
Nevada, definitely a place to kick up your heels. The Elko Convention Center
is a splendid facility, home of world-famous Cowboy Poetry Gathering in
January and the Mine-Expo. Be sure to visit the Northeast Nevada Museum
and the Western Folklore Center while you're in town.

Nevada's
outback is still cowboy country -- it's open range. Elko is the
home of the now world-famous Cowboy Poetry Festival, held in mid-winter,
a cowboy's slow season.
This
corner of Nevada has the nation's (and some of the world's) largest
gold mines, which keep the economy prosperous and the social atmosphere
lively. Elko, seat of one of America's largest and least populous-per-acre
counties, has remarkable convention facilities, casinos, and a rambunctious
nightlife.
